Teva Pharmaceuticals USA, Inc. recalls Camrese(TM) (Levonorgestrel/Ethinyl Estradiol Tablets), 0.15 mg/0.03 mg and Ethinyl Estradiol 0.01 Tablets, 2 Extended-C
Recalled June 5, 2013 · FDA recall D-497-2013 · Teva Pharmaceuticals USA
Hazard
Failed Impurity/Degradation Specifications; an impurity identified as N-Butyl-Benzene Sulfonamide (NBBS) detected during impurity testing · FDA Class III
Units
120,049 blister packs
